Message type: E = Error
Message class: /SAPAPO/SCC -
Message number: 015
Message text: Error invoking user interface components of Alert Monitor

- Error invoking user interface components of Alert Monitor ?The SAP error message
/SAPAPO/SCC015
typically indicates an issue with invoking user interface components of the Alert Monitor in SAP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O). This error can arise due to various reasons, including configuration issues, missing authorizations, or problems with the underlying system components.Causes:
-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access the Alert Monitor or its components.
- Configuration Problems: There may be misconfigurations in the APO settings or in the Alert Monitor setup.
- System Issues: There could be underlying issues with the SAP system, such as missing components, incorrect versions, or system performance problems.
- Browser Compatibility: If you are accessing the Alert Monitor through a web interface, browser compatibility issues may also lead to this error.
- Missing or Corrupted UI Components: The user interface components required for the Alert Monitor may be missing or corrupted.
Solutions:
- Check Authorizations: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the Alert Monitor. This can be done by checking the user's roles and authorizations in the SAP system.
- Review Configuration: Verify the configuration settings for the Alert Monitor in the APO system. Ensure that all necessary settings are correctly configured.
- System Health Check: Perform a health check of the SAP system to identify any underlying issues. This may include checking for system updates, patches, or performance bottlenecks.
- Browser Compatibility: If accessing via a web interface, try using a different browser or updating the current browser to the latest version.
- Reinstall or Repair UI Components: If the UI components are missing or corrupted, consider reinstalling or repairing them. This may require assistance from your SAP Basis team.
- Check SAP Notes: Look for relevant SAP Notes that may address this specific error. SAP frequently releases notes that provide fixes or workarounds for known issues.
